Abstract
BACKGROUND AND AIMS: Neonates in intensive care units undergo frequent painful procedures for diagnostic or care-related purposes. Untreated pain has serious short-term and long-term complications. This study aims to evaluate the frequency of painful procedures, pain assessment, and their analgesic management practice among neonates admitted to the NICU.Entities:

Number and type of painful procedures among study participants
| Procedures | Frequency | Percentage |
|---|---|---|
| Heel stick | 280 | 20.71% |
| Venipuncture | 249 | 18.41% |
| Intravenous insertion | 217 | 16% |
| Intravenous injection | 189 | 13.98% |
| Intramuscular injection | 140 | 10.35% |
| Nasogastric tube insertion | 111 | 8.21% |
| Nasal CPAP insertion | 95 | 7% |
| Lumbar puncture | 28 | 2.07% |
| Femoral venous puncture | 21 | 1.55% |
| Arterial puncture | 14 | 1.12% |
| Chest tube drainage | 8 | 0.6 |
| Total | 1352 | 100% |
